The U13 AA Western Prairie Thunder are hosting their "Thunder on the Prairies" tournament this weekend at the West Central Events Centre in Kindersley. The action gets underway today, as the Prairie Thunder will play the Swift Current Wildcats at 5:30 pm. 

Then moving onto tomorrow, the Prairie Thunder will play the Lloydminster Blazers at 9:00 am. They will wrap up their Saturday with a date with the Battleford Sharks at 5:15 pm. Finals will be played on Sunday.

The Prairie Thunder are off to a great start, as they won the EC 26 Sask Challenge Thanksgiving weekend and went a perfect 3-for-3 on their first road swing of the season. Leading the team is Jalaa Moore Jagow, with seven goals already in three games. This means she has already raised $91 for the Gasper Family Foundation. Jagow added four assists for 11 points in three games. Second on the team is Charleigh Johnston with six goals and two assists, and right behind her in third place is Iralyn Calkins with three goals and five assists. Hayden Hilbig has five goals and one assist and rounding out the top five is Emma Kitson with six assists. 

After the tournament this weekend, they will continue their league schedule, as they will play host to the Prince Albert Foxes on Saturday, October 29 at 5:00 from the West Central Events Centre.
